Radiator swap help!
 
I have a 96 Cherokee Sport 4.0 litre high output and the radiators been leaking. So i bought a new one, a replacement but whats the easiest way to go swapping it out? Thanks

Theres only one way to do it...
Drain radiator, take header panel off, remove top support, remove hoses/trans lines, pull out radiator.
Do your thermostat while youre at it. 195*, get a good brand like Stant. Get a gasket and put a 1/8" bead all around on both sides. Do not overtighten the bolts.
Do your hoses if they havent been changed lately too.
This stuff is alot easier to do with the radiator out.
